The bar chart below shows the money spent on consumer goods in different countries.

This bar graph compares the expenditures in a thousand pounds sterling on six different consumer products such as personal stereos, tennis racquets, perfumes, CDs, toys and photographic film in four different nations.

Looking at the information in more detail, we can see that the UK residents consumed the largest amount of money in each commodity which CDs, toys and photographic film spent at around 162, 167 and 172 respectively. It is followed by France which the French consumers contributed to approximately 164 on Photographic film and just under 160 on toys and CDs. However, the spending on the other three items is the lowest compared to the other nationalities.

By contrast, unlike the UK and France which the expanding on each product were fluctuation, Germany and Italy remained steadily. Germania residents were spending a very close amount of money in each commodity at all over 145, or just under 160. Similarly, Italian people have similar expenditures in personal stereos, tennis racquets, perfumes and CDs at just over 150. It is, however, interesting to note that Italy and France have expended exactly the same amount of money in terms of toys.

Overall, it is clear that the people in the UK are more likely spending their money on consumer products, while the Germania are least likely to do so.
